Quaid, Olive (nee Cassidy) Late of Frankfort, IL, native of Dundalk, Co. Louth, born July 7, 1941. Beloved wife of the late Dave Quaid. Loving mother of Maria (Jack) Maloney and Denise (Mike) Jackson. Proud grandmother of Sean, Christina, David and Brendan. Dear mother-in-law of Johnny Horan. Caring sister of Maura Belton (late Owen), Jim (late May) Bill (Eileen) Joan Croxdale (late Van) Josie Flynn (Gerard), and the late Audrey, Mickey (late Eileen) Katie Belton (Tom) Gerard (late Mary) Rosie Flynn (late Brendan) Anthony (Birute). In lieu of flowers donations to the Alzheimer's Association. Memorial Mass will be held Saturday, May 12, 2018, 1:00 p.m. at St. Mary Church, 19515 115th Ave., Mokena, IL 60448.
